Motorcyclist Killed in Pamplemousses Crash

A motorcyclist has lost his life following a road accident in Rivière Citron, Pamplemousses, adding to Mauritius's growing road fatality toll.

A motorcyclist has died following a tragic road accident in Rivière Citron, in the northern district of Pamplemousses. The incident is the latest in a series of fatal road crashes that continue to raise serious concerns about road safety across Mauritius. While full details surrounding the circumstances of the accident remain limited at this stage, the loss of yet another life on Mauritian roads underscores an urgent and ongoing public safety crisis. Motorcyclists remain among the most vulnerable road users on the island, frequently bearing the brunt of collisions due to limited physical protection compared to other vehicle users. Mauritius has long grappled with a troubling road accident record. According to data from the Mauritius Police Force, motorcyclists consistently account for a significant proportion of road fatalities each year. Factors commonly cited include speeding, poor road conditions in certain areas, inadequate lighting, and a lack of consistent enforcement of helmet and traffic laws. Rivière Citron, like many rural roads in the Pamplemousses region, can present particular hazards — including narrow lanes, sharp bends, and mixed traffic comprising heavy vehicles, cyclists, and pedestrians sharing limited road space. Road safety advocates have repeatedly called on authorities to implement stronger preventive measures, including expanded awareness campaigns targeting young riders, stricter penalties for traffic violations, and investment in road infrastructure upgrades across vulnerable zones. The government has in recent years pledged renewed commitment to reducing road deaths, but critics argue that action on the ground has not kept pace with the scale of the problem. Each fatality is not merely a statistic — it represents a family shattered and a community left grieving. As investigations into this latest accident continue, the Mauritius Police Force is expected to release further details. The victim's identity has not yet been officially confirmed in public reports. This tragedy serves as yet another sobering reminder of the human cost of road accidents, and of the collective responsibility shared by road users, authorities, and policymakers to make Mauritian roads safer for everyone.
